Understanding Generative AI

Generative AI refers to algorithms that can create new content, from images and music to text and software code. Unlike traditional AI, which focuses on recognizing patterns and making predictions, GenAI leverages vast amounts of data to generate original and creative outputs. This capability opens up a myriad of possibilities across different sectors.

1. Understanding the Basics

To embark on a career in AI, start with understanding the fundamentals. This includes grasping basic concepts of computer science, statistics, and mathematics. Topics such as linear algebra, calculus, probability, and statistics are crucial for understanding how algorithms work. Online courses, tutorials, and textbooks are excellent resources to build a solid foundation.

2. Learning Programming and Tools

Proficiency in programming languages such as Python, R, or Java is essential. Python, in particular, is widely used in AI for its simplicity and the powerful libraries it offers, such as TensorFlow, Keras, and PyTorch. Online platforms like Codecademy, Coursera, and Udacity offer beginner to advanced courses in these languages.

3. Exploring Core AI Concepts

Dive into the core areas of AI, including:

  • Machine Learning: Understand supervised, unsupervised, and reinforcement learning. Courses on platforms like Coursera and edX can provide structured learning paths.
  • Deep Learning: Explore neural networks, convolutional neural networks (CNNs), recurrent neural networks (RNNs), and generative adversarial networks (GANs). Deep learning is a key component of many AI applications today.
  • Natural Language Processing (NLP): Learn how machines understand and generate human language. Tools like NLTK and spaCy are valuable for practical NLP tasks.

4. Hands-On Projects and Practice

Theory is important, but practical experience is crucial. Engage in hands-on projects to apply what you’ve learned. Start with simple projects like building a spam classifier or a recommendation system, and gradually move to more complex ones. Platforms like Kaggle provide datasets and competitions that can help you sharpen your skills.

5. Advanced Learning and Specialization

As you gain confidence, delve into more specialized areas of AI. Consider taking advanced courses in:

  • Generative AI: This area focuses on creating new data samples, such as images, text, or music. Courses on generative AI can help you understand the latest techniques and tools used in this field.
  • Computer Vision: Explore how computers interpret and understand visual information. Libraries like OpenCV and frameworks like TensorFlow and PyTorch are essential.
  • Robotics and Autonomous Systems: Learn how AI is applied in robotics, focusing on perception, planning, and control.
